WHAT IS THE PROCESS?! ...

 

~   What to expect    ~

 

 This is what the process looks like  from first inquiry  to Gothcha Day   ...​​

1.     INQUIRE     -    Please   email, call, or text anytime.    I check my  voicemails last. 

 2.    RESPONSE TIME    -    I often respond quickly even within minutes, but please give

24  hours for a  reply.

3.    PHONE CALL     -     I require an initial phone call prior to taking any deposit or 

 

placing   a family on a waitlist.    During this call I like to   learn more about you and your 

 

puppy   quest  while   sharing more details about our puppy practices.    I will answer all

 

of your   questions   and generously  share lots of helpful need-to-know cavapoo info!

4.    DEPOSIT -   I ask a $200 deposit through either Venmo or credit card over the

phone.  This applies to the price and can be transferred as needed to any other

available waitlist or  puppy.     * Non-refundable if removing altogether on your   own.  

5.    PROFILE FORM - Unlike an application, this is a step I ask you to do after

 

taking a deposit.  A few questions and answers to fill in key details about your

 

preferences so I have a record I can refer to.  (  IMPLEMENTING SOON )

6.     PREPARING FOR PUPPY - Once I have a deposit and  necessary contact

 

information, I will send you Welcome   emails and texts chocked full of helpful

 

information to help you prepare for bringing your puppy home... Lots of convenient and

 

fun stuff!

7.    WAITLISTS - I will carefully decide which waitlist or multiple waitlists to place

 

you on.     When     Momma dog gets pregnant I will be able to give you  a  Due date and also

 

an approximate Go Home date    as well.     

8.    UPDATES - I will provide updates via group texts periodically starting at the

 

birth, then at intervals:   1.5 weeks, 3 weeks,  5 weeks, and 6 weeks old.     Between 5   - 7

 

  weeks is when I am   actively engaging all families helping choose the   right puppy.    I

 

use   Live Zooms to   entertain long distant "visits".  

 

 

9.     CHOOSING PUPPY  -    Between 5 - 7 weeks is the time period when visits are

 

welcome.  The families at the top of a waitlist either 1st, 2nd or 3rd spots, are kindly

 

asked  to plan their visit earlier than later as courtesy to others on the list.    Zooms are

 

a great way to visit the puppies remotely for those who can't travel.    I actively engage

all families on the list during this time until official pick date right at week 7.    I am

always  amazed at this process and often feel like I am in the back seat     watching

 

 things come together as if providence  plays the  primary    role  despite my efforts.  

 

 

10.    GOTCHA DAY    -    Typically 8 - 8.5 weeks old is the go home time for most puppies

 

if weighing at least 3 lbs.    I am happy to meet you one hour out to save travel time if

 

you live two or more hours away from my home.  

 

 

11.    TRANSITION HOME -   I am happy to assist you in the immediate transition

 

days, so feel free to contact me for advice or help.   Of course I am always available   into

 

the future as well for anything really  at anytime.  I will always care for the wellbeing of

 

the puppies I raise and love to receive updates and pictures as they grow!  

During the  phone call I will ask about your preferences for :    

TIMING   -   When is the earliest you want to bring your new puppy home?    How flexible

are you with timing or are  you willing to wait? 

GENDER   -     Female, Male,   or either     ( females notably become more  emotionally

 

attached to one human in the family, whereas males   more equally with everyone )

SIZE   -     Mini   ( 9 lbs  -  13 lbs) ,    Medium    (  14 - 17 lbs) ,    Large    (  18 - 25  lbs  ) 

TYPE OF CAVAPOO - 

F1   - 1st generation  ( 50%/50%)

 

F2   -   2nd​   generation   ( 50%/50%) 

 

F1B  - 1st   generation breed back  to poodle (  25%/75%  ) 

ALLERGY CONCERNS -   Does anyone have a known diagnosed Clinical allergy to dogs?

FAMILY   -   Size, children's ages

WORK LIFE -   Who is home with puppy?

PET HISTORY / DOG EXPERIENCE -   I totally welcome first time dog owners!
